Best Way To Prepare For FRCR 2B Without UK Training

Many international candidates prepare for the FRCR 2B exam without direct access to UK-based training programmes. While this can present challenges, a structured approach can ensure effective preparation.

Understanding the Gap

Candidates outside the UK may have:

  • Different reporting styles
  • Less exposure to FRCR exam formats
  • Limited access to structured teaching

Recognising these gaps is the first step to overcoming them.

Learn Structured Reporting

Structured reporting is central to exam success.

Candidates should practise:

  • Clear descriptions
  • Logical reasoning
  • Concise conclusions

Comparing answers with model responses helps refine technique.

Build Confidence Through Repetition

Confidence develops through repeated exposure to cases.

Regular practice helps:

  • Improve speed
  • Strengthen pattern recognition
  • Reduce exam anxiety

Preparing without UK training is achievable with the right resources and consistent effort. Structured case-based learning is key to bridging the gap and performing well in the exam.
